You make a good point. As a matter of fact, in Genesis 1:1, the properly t***slated verse is "In the beginning, GODS created the heavens and earth." The word used for "God," is "Elohim," which is a uni-plural noun, indicating a group, or more accurately, a family. John 1:1 states "In the beginning was the Word, and the Word was with God, and the Word was God....." So the Bible does support your hypothesis, even though most people are unaware of this.
Your statement about Taoists and Buddhists is incorrect. The Mosaic Law predates these two, although Hinduism, or a form of it, appears to have already been a going concern during this period. The Upanishads, and parts of the Bhagavad Gita appear to predate the Mosaic revelations.
